“RELIGIOUS PERSECUTION”
SIR A. CONAN DOYLE CALLS ON SPIRITUALISTS r Australian Press Assn. ] LONDON, Oct. 10. Sir A. Conan Doyle calls on the quarter of a million Spiritualists in England to fight politically for freedom. The law of England has denied the Spiritualists the right to use mediums. It was religious persecution. If the Conservatives were not willing to help, the choice would lie between Liberals and Labour. “We are not going to be despised. Black materialism surrounds us. We must break through. We represent the young hope of the world among all the decaying forms of religion with which we are surrounded. Everybody who thinks of the 7,000,000 war dead in Europe alone must, think also that the war came after 1900 years of Christianity. If it is urged that I am mixing religion and politics, what does it matter? Doesn’t the Church of England and don’t the Noncomformists? ’ ’ Sir Conan Doyle and Lady Doyle have sailed for South Africa.
